The harmonic balancer? (big pulley on the crankshaft)

Man this seems to be happening to a lot of people recently, it would probably be a good idea to get a new balancer if anybody has an upcoming 100'000km service. I heard they are around $400 from Toyota though.. ouch!

Yes, the rubber perishes and the pulley section separates from the centre. Happened to me December last year when I was 150KM from home. I got a second hand unit of a late model GS300, but I think they are worth adding to the 100,000km service items list. Mine failed at around 170,000km/13 years and destroyed my radiator fan at the same time.
